Two separate teams to be sent for England and Sri Lanka tour, Rahul Dravid to be coach

New Delhi, May 20, 2021, Thursday

The calendar of the Indian cricket team will also be busy between Corona. Team India will play the final of the World Test Championship against New Zealand in England in June and then the Test series against England will start in July.

Meanwhile, the team is also scheduled to tour Sri Lanka in July. If the series against Sri Lanka is not postponed due to Koro's transition, the Indian team and its coach will also be on a tour of Sri Lanka. According to reports, Rahul Dravid, a former Test cricketer from India and known as The Wall, will be the coach of the team that will travel to Sri Lanka.

Because Ravi Shastri will be working as the coach of the team playing in England at that time. The captain of Team India, who will be touring Sri Lanka, will also be different. This responsibility can be handed over to Shikhar Dhawan. The news agency quoted a cricket board official as saying that the team that will travel to Sri Lanka will have young cricketers. There can be no better alternative than Dravid as the coach of this team. Because Dravid has worked with all the cricketers as the coach of the Indian team. Dravid also has a very good rapport with the young players.

Dravid is also currently the head of the National Cricket Academy. India, who are touring Sri Lanka, will play three ODIs and three T20I matches. All these matches will be played in Colombo considering Corona's condition. The ODI series will start from July 13.
